    Mandalay Bay. My experience there was better than any of the other four hotels I've stayed at there. It was priced more reasonably than Bellagio and the Venetian, and it had a lot more to do on the premises.

    The crowd at Mandalay is noticeably younger for the most part. The spa is one of the best in Vegas, the on-site shark reef is a great attraction (and good way to kill an hour), and the man-made beach is a sight to see (just get there very early!). I also found that Mandalay offered better deals from time to time than other hotels, and I just liked the look of it better. The only bad part was that it's one of the hotels furthest north on the strip, so you'll have to travel further to get to the other hotels.
